More about the book

Exploring the fundamental components of national identity, this book compares Wales and the Basque Country, highlighting their shared characteristics and distinct differences. While both nations exhibit commonalities in their national identities, the Basque Country experiences a more intense politicization and entrenched political conflict. Through a multi-level analysis, the author delves into the theoretical aspects of national identity within a 'stateless nation' framework, emphasizing its complex, intangible nature and the balance between its permanence and everyday relevance.
